Transaction 2998c32a260f457cfd7b10c8f3fba406a5398148340e74fce87b495f963af228
1 Input
1 Output
-
2998c32a260f457cfd7b10c8f3fba406a5398148340e74fce87b495f963af228:0
- value
- 180155378
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c0299aaa0563a2aa46cce027240dac6e24b00be OP_EQUAL
- address
- 3ETKe4y9RzcnA9pxqJq7KdLsGUQhxziRo9